This guy was staying at the motel. This is a old Ural motorcycle with side car. He had it loaded. This is a unique machine in that it is two wheel drive with reverse. Not too many places you can't get into with this!

This is an area called the five fingers, although as hard as I tried I couldn't see the 'hand'. In the good old days a steamship used to take tourists up here from Whitehorse. That must of been some trip.
